At Wallyford, you'll find a range of facilities designed to make your travel experience smooth and hassle-free. Although there is no ticket office, ticket machines are available for collecting pre-purchased tickets. These machines are accessible, allowing everyone easy use. The station is equipped with an induction loop, ensuring that those with hearing difficulties can receive help. Despite having no accessible toilets or waiting rooms, there are seating areas available for passengers to use.
Although classified as a Category B station, Wallyford offers ramps to both platforms and a footbridge with stairs connecting them. This design ensures partial step-free access, making it manageable, though not fully accessible, for travellers with reduced mobility. For those driving, the station provides a generous car park with 389 spaces, including 16 accessible parking spaces.
Wallyford is well-connected to various transportation modes, making it a convenient point for onward travel. Regular buses pick up and drop off passengers from the Loan at the station's entrance. For those requiring a taxi, you can easily find services through TrainTaxi. If you're looking for bus routes, the Traveline Scotland website is a valuable resource.

Though modest, Darsham station ensures that passengers are well catered to with essential amenities. There is no traditional ticket office, but travelers can efficiently purchase and collect their tickets from the on-site machines. These machines are accessible to all passengers, including those with mobility issues, as step-free access is available to both platforms. Moreover, the station offers collection points for tickets purchased online and employs smartcard validators for convenient travel management.
Accessibility is at the forefront at Darsham station with specific features designed to aid travelers with mobility challenges. Although there is no luggage storage or waiting room, passengers will find seating areas and customer help points that extend support from the staff during travel hours. Plus, an induction loop system is in place for those with hearing aids, enhancing the station's efforts to accommodate all passengers comfortably. CCTV ensures safety within the station premises.
Complementing Darsham’s seamless rail connectivity is its proficient network of additional transportation links. While a dedicated rail replacement service supports train disruptions, local buses and taxis provide direct access to your onward destinations. Although bicycle hire is unavailable directly from the station, there are ample spaces for bicycle storage for those preferring a leisurely ride later in their journey. A nimble 30-meter stretch connects both platforms, clearly marked for an easy navigation across the level crossing through the adjacent A12 road.
